Companion files not being displayed (0.94)

With recent update to XnView MP(v0.94 Win 64bit), raw Companion files are not being displayed in the browser.

"Show companion files" is checked
The expected pp3 companion file is listed in settings "{raw} | pp3"
Files are not being filtered in browser.
It was working in previous versions.

Import from memory card by selecting thumbnails

Currently, you can filter import of images by date. Sometimes I don't recall the date/s the photos were taken or I wish to import a specific selection. In which case it would be useful to display thumbnails of all images on the memory card and choose which ones (or all) to import.
